Fleas and your Pets

The cat flea is the most common flea found here in Delta and the country for that matter. When fleas get into your house on the back sides of your cat or dog, they will target you as well, causing itchy bites as they feed on blood.  Fleas can go without a blood meal for a long time, so if you thought a good way to get rid of them is to starve them without access to a dog, cat or yourself, then you will have a very long wait of over 4 months. However, the females can’t reproduce until they’ve had a blood banquet – but once she has then she will lay her eggs within one or two days. Once she begins laying eggs, she is capable of laying over a 1000 eggs. The eggs only hatch when the conditions are just right, the warmer the better. Fleas can jump as high as 22 cm off the ground.  Once they’ve latched onto your cat or dog they rarely leave unless they are killed off or decide to leave themselves.
